Toward an Understanding of Pan-Assay Interference Compounds and Promiscuity: A Structural Perspective on Binding Modes

Pan-assay interference compounds
(PAINS) are promiscuous compound
classes that produce false positive hits in high-throughput screenings.
Yet, the mechanisms of PAINS activity are poorly understood. Although
PAINS are often associated with protein reactivity, several recent
studies have shown that they also mediate noncovalent interactions.
Aiming at a deep understanding of PAINS promiscuity, we performed
an analysis of the Protein Data Bank to characterize the binding modes
of PAINS. We explored the binding mode conservation of 34 PAINS classes
present in 871 ligands and among 517 protein targets. The two major
findings of this work are the following: First, different PAINS classes
exhibit different levels of binding mode conservation. Our novel classification
of PAINS based on binding mode similarity enables a rational assessment
of PAINS from a structural perspective. Second, PAINS classes with
variable binding modes can bind with high affinity. The evaluation
of noncovalent binding modes of PAINS-like compounds sheds light on
the mechanisms of promiscuous binding. Our findings could facilitate
the decisions on how to deal with PAINS and help scientists to understand
why PAINS produce hits in their screenings.
